Role Overview

This position is for a Horizontal Directional Drill (HDD) Locator on behalf of a telecommunications infrastructure contractor engaged in building underground fiber networks. This is a direct-hire role where the selected candidate will be an employee of the contractor from the start. The primary responsibility is to guide the drill head during boring operations by tracking it with a receiver and communicating depth, pitch, and alignment to the drill operator. This is a critical role on a bore crew, distinct from standalone utility locating or damage prevention.

Key Responsibilities
  • Locate and track the drill head using locating equipment throughout drilling operations.
  • Communicate depth, pitch, and alignment information clearly and continuously to the HDD Operator.
  • Verify the bore path complies with approved plans and utility clearance requirements.
  • Monitor bore progress to prevent conflicts with existing utilities or structures.
  • Manage signal interference and recalibrate equipment when site conditions degrade tracking.
  • Review utility locates, one-call markings, and site plans prior to drilling.
  • Maintain awareness of underground risks and stop work if unsafe conditions arise.
  • Record bore data, depths, and alignment details to support as-built documentation.

Work Environment

This is a physically demanding field role performed almost entirely on foot. The position requires walking the length of a bore path repeatedly across uneven ground and working outdoors year‑round in various weather conditions, including heat, cold, and wind. The work involves lifting up to 50 pounds, as well as standing, bending, and kneeling for a full shift. Crews operate in rural and high desert environments, and some assignments may require travel. The employer provides all necessary locating equipment, work vehicles, and safety gear, including protective equipment for rural work areas.
